Super Bowl LIII showdown is set with the Los Angeles Rams to take on the New England Patriots in the biggest day on the American sporting calendar.
Both teams made it through after overtime thrillers — now the two will meet in Atlanta for a shot at American football’s greatest prize on Monday, February 4th.
